Rams Advance to CIAA Volleyball Championship Match with Four-Set Win Over Virginia State

Box Score

FAYETTEVILLE, NC- The storybook season continues for the Winston-Salem State University Rams (21-7) when the team advanced to the Central Intercollegiate Athletic Association (CIAA) Volleyball Championship match with a four-set win over the Virginia State Trojans (19-9) in the semifinal round, Saturday afternoon. After taking wins in the first two sets, 25-21 and 25-19, the Rams took a 25-27 fourth set loss to the Trojans before sealing the win with a 25-14 fourth set victory.

The Rams utilized a balanced overall attack to win the match as the team totaled 39 kills along with 26 total blocks (two solo), and 73 digs in the match. Sophomore outside hitter Sydney Holland paced the Lady Rams with nine kills while freshman middle blocker Christa Brown added eight kills in the win. Sophomore setter Mya Snow notched 14 assists while five players notched double-digit digs for the Rams. Sophomore libero Michelle Murray-Garcia led the way with 17 digs while junior setter Zipporah Foster added 14 digs. Both Snow and Syndey Holland notched 13 digs apiece as sophomore outside hitter Jasmine Smith added 10.

After a tough battle throughout the opening set, the Rams sealed the win with some clutch scores. With the score tied 21-21 late in the first set, a kill by junior middle blocker Jocelyn Mills gave the Rams a narrow edge before Winston-Salem scored three straight points behind Jasmine Smith's serves to earn the 25-21 victory. 

The second set was another exciting affair for the Rams, who trailed 16-15 in the second set before a seven-point left WSSU on top, 23-16. Virginia State rallied to score three straight points before a Lady Trojans' service error and a Smith kill secured the 25-19 win for Winston-Salem State.

The third set featured intense competition with neither team able to establish a firm grip on the momentum.  With the score tied 25-25, a pair of WSSU errors resulted in a 27-25 win for Virginia State.

After facing the challenge from the Trojans in the third set, the Rams would not relinquish control of the match as they dominated the fourth set to take the victory. After jumping to an early 10-4 lead, Winston-Salem State held on to the advantage for the remainder of the contest.  Holding a 19-14 edge, the Lady Rams scored six straight points behind Smith's serves to earn the 25-14 victory and make a return to the CIAA Volleyball Championship match for the first time since the 2013 season.

The Rams will square off against the Shaw University Lady Bears on Sunday in the CIAA Volleyball Championship match which is scheduled for a 1:00 p.m. first serve. The team will be seeking its first conference championship in school history, but they will have to face a Shaw team that is enjoying an historic season of their own as the finished as the runners up for the CIAA Southern Division title and made their first appearance in the tournament since 2002.
